Exploring themes of identity and societal norms, the story follows Stephen Gordon, a girl raised in a restrictive environment that conflicts with her true self. Born against her parents' expectations and molded to fit a masculine ideal, she faces isolation due to her love for women. This groundbreaking novel delves into the struggles of being different in a world that demands conformity, making it a pivotal work in LGBTQ+ literature and a poignant reflection on the quest for acceptance.
